Analysis
In 2025, exports of goods and services (current us$), annual growth rate in Heavily indebted poor countries (HIPC) stood at 19.57 % change on previous year.
The figure is up 126.7% on the previous year and up 236.4% over ten years.
Over the whole period, exports of goods and services (current us$), annual growth rate in Heavily indebted poor countries (HIPC) peaked at 36.33 % change on previous year in 1974 and was at its lowest, -14.35 % change on previous year, in 2015.
Heavily indebted poor countries (HIPC) ranks 2nd of 44 groups on this measure, in the top 10%.
The series is highly variable year to year, so single readings are best treated with caution.

How this figure is calculated
The year-on-year percentage change in Exports of goods and services (current US$). Computed from consecutive annual observations; years either side of a gap are skipped rather than bridged.
Computed from
- Exports of goods and services Country official statistics, National Statistical Offices (NSOs)
Statizoid computes this series; the underlying measurements belong to the publishers named above. The arithmetic is applied to every country and year where both inputs report, and nothing is estimated unless the page says so.
